![]() | The Deal with google Page Rank First off PR only deals with google and only google People are obsessed with PR "PageRank" which is a numerical rank from 1-10 How do you get a Google PR? - You gain PR by having other sites link to yours. This is called a "Back-Link" How to loose PageRank? - Previous link partners are no longer linking to you - Link partners have decreased in PageRank - The number of links on a link partners site has increased - Increasing the amount of outbound links from your own site can cause you to loose page rank as well - A large increase of pages within your own site can also cause your PR to drop Misconceptions about Page-Rank: -Page-Rank will increase your sites position in google: This is a huge misconception as most believe that a higher PR rating will increase your sites position within the google search engine. Fact: It doest matter what your Page-Rank is if your site it not properly SEO'd "Search Engine Optimized" This does mean that if there were 2 comparable sites 1 with a PR6 and one with a PR3 both targeting the same audience the PR3 site could be placed higher in the search engine if it were more optimized than its competitor with a PR6. If both sites in this example were SEO'd the exact same "yes" the PR6 site would be placed higher in the SE. ~So having a higher Page-Rank then another site does not guarantee you a better placement~ -Getting a Back-link from a higher PR is better than a lower one Generally you want higher PR back-links since they are worth more however you need to look at the total number of out-bound links on that page. For example 2 sites one with a PR6 and one a PR8 PR8 has 112 out-bound links PR6 has 7 out-bound links From this example you will receive more PR from the PR6 site since the PR8 page needs to pass pr to all other 112 links rather then just 7 I hope this helps ![]() Richard |

![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() ![]() | Richard, your explanation is undoubtedly very valuable. But if i need to choose between a backlink from a PR8 site with 112 outbound links on that, and the PR6 site with 7 outbound links, i will choose the PR8. Some months ago i started to investigate this importance thing. The best resource i found so far which describe the differences among each value is this table. According to this the PR is esteem an exponential graph of the 5. A link from a PR8 site is 5*5=25 times more powerfull than a backlink from a a PR6 site. So you may multiply the 7 links by 25 which is 175. The PR8 site has less, 112 links on that, that will pass more PR to your site. If the passed PR from the PR8 site is less than from a PR6, i would rather choose the PR8 since that would increase my rankings much more because of the passed trust in my opinion.

![]() | You are saying that my text is misleading ? Are you saying that having a higher pagerank Guarentees you a higher position in the SE? In that case i you sadly mistaken. It doesnt matter what you PR is if your not targeting your desired Keywords your not going to show up in the SE for them. Some one with the domain Dogghouse.com which is about House Repair and not a single mention of there key words "House Repair" in the title or meta or desc or anywhere on the page at all is not going to show up in the SE for " House Repair. Wouldnt Matter if they were a PR10. Thus why i said SEO PR has no play on weather or not your site is optimized for they keywords in the SE In regards to Bagi Zoltán Comment regarding Link Value - I would suggest a program such as SEO Elite, Its about $167 however its well worth it. It will anilize all your back-links as well as show you there link value Here is a list of current Back-Links i currently Have as well as there Link Value siteground.com/links.htm PR6 Outbound links=67 Total links=119 Link Value 0.0429 VS cheneywhite.com PR4 Outbound links=3 Total links=8 Link Value 0.4250 - As you can see this single PR4 link has more PR value than a PR6 What i believe you were missing out of the equaton was your TOTAL page links. Out-bound as well as on site links, Out-bound links drain PR as a whole from your site however a page with 100 links to other pages on your site will indeed lower the quelity of a link on that page as PR needs to pass through all those links to your other pages as well. This is why there is a term called "quality links" The more links on a page on site or off site lower the amount of PR that will pass through your link, any seasond SEO proffesional will agree with me. This is the same reason most Link To US scripts on sites say "we require a reciprical link with a min PR4 and no more than 20 links on the page" I know from experience as i have had links from PR 7&8 sites that had well over 200 out-bound links and 120 on site links and it increased my PR from 0 -2 & those were the only 2 links on a diff domain i had a link from 1 PR6 site that had 1 out-bound links and 3 on site links - Bumped my site from 0-PR4 |
